Shit man, you guys are getting bent over! Maybe your bills are tiered, too? Like seriously penalized if you go over a certain amount of kw/hours? I get billed at a different rate after 1000kw/hours. We have an energy charge and a fuel charge. Both total about 11.2 cents a kw/h for the first 1000 kw/h, and around 13.2 cents for anything over that. With all the taxes and shit, it comes out to about 14 cents a kw/h. Be nice to have Canadian rates but hell, i'm totally fine at where i'm at, considering what you guys are paying!

lookn at my bill now, .066 kWh. last month was $117.44 with all the distribution, transmission, transition and generation charges, lol! I recently put all cfls all over the house, motion sensor lights for the outside lights, unplugged whatever appliances don't need constant power{washer/dryer, microwave, TV's in the guest bedroom and cut the TV off before I fall asleep and my bill dropped to $88.34 this month. I run a 1000w 12/12 with a 756cfm fan, reservoir pump, power head, oscilating fan in flower room, and a 220w T-5 on 18/6 schedule over a 49 site aerocloner. I cool with the bill amount. Peace.
